Grasping Hunter ICV Valves
Hunter ICV valves play a important part in controlling the passage of water in irrigation installations. They deliver precise manipulation of watering hunter icv 301 schedules, maximizing plant growth and saving water supplies.
An ICV valve includes a system that responds to the force of the fluid supply. This enables the valve to regulate proportionately, guaranteeing a stable volume of liquid.
Let us explore the essential elements of a Hunter ICV valve:
* The body: This encloses the internal parts.
* The membrane: This flexible component responds to the liquid pressure.
* The spring: This provides the counter-force to the diaphragm, enabling accurate regulation.
Grasping these parts and their operation is essential for efficient installation, maintenance, and diagnosis of Hunter ICV valves.

Tips for Fixing a Hunter ICV Valve
Keeping your Hunter ICV valve in tip-top shape is crucial for optimal irrigation performance. Periodically check your valves for any signs of wear and tear, such as cracks, leaks, or corrosion. Make sure the valve diaphragm is properly seated and replace it if defective. Clean the strainer regularly to prevent debris from obstructing water flow.
Test your valve for leaks by slowly opening the faucet connected to it. Whenever a leak is detected, tighten any loose connections or replace faulty components. Lubricate moving parts with a silicone-based lubricant to prevent friction.
